The Islamic Revolutionary Guard Corps (IRGC) started a massive naval drill on Feb. 25 morning in the Gulf and the strategic Strait of Hormuz through which one fifth of the world oil supply passes.

The drill dubbed “Prophet Mohammad-9” is aimed boosting the IRGC’s combat power and showcasing its missile capabilities to “trans-regional powers,” the Islamic Republic’s Mehr news agency reported.

The first stage of the drill includes laying anti-ship mines by speed boats.

The Prophet Mohammad-9 drill started in presence of the Parliament Speaker Ali Larijani as well as commander of the IRGC Major General Mohammad Ali Jafari and high-ranking military commanders.

Various systems will be used for conducing naval defense scenarios and tactics in the drill.

Last December Iranian army held a large-scale military drill near Strait of Hormuz.

Last month IRGC’s naval commander Rear Admiral Ali Fadavi said that the IRGC’s military principles are based on confronting with the US threats, standing against them and being the battle field’s winner.
